1. What Exactly Is Essence?

Essence is like the secret weapon of Korean skincare, a lightweight liquid thatโ€™s packed with hydrating and nourishing ingredients. Think of it as a supercharged toner that preps your skin for the rest of your routine. Itโ€™s usually applied after cleansing and toning but before serums and moisturizers. The goal? To lock in moisture and enhance the absorption of other products. ๐Ÿคฏ๐Ÿ’ง

2. Morning or Night: When Should You Use Essence?

The answer isnโ€™t one-size-fits-all, but hereโ€™s a general guideline. For many, using essence at night is ideal because it helps your skin repair and regenerate overnight. However, if youโ€™re dealing with dryness or need an extra hydration boost during the day, incorporating essence into your morning routine can be a game-changer. Just remember, consistency is key. ๐Ÿ•Š๏ธ๐ŸŒž


Think of it this way: morning essence is like a power-up before facing the day, while nighttime essence is your skinโ€™s bedtime story, helping it relax and heal. Both are great, but choose based on what your skin needs most. Need a hint? Dry skin might benefit more from a morning essence, while oily or acne-prone skin could prefer a nighttime application to avoid adding too much moisture during the day. ๐Ÿ“š๐Ÿ’ช

3. Tips for Incorporating Essence into Your Routine

Now that you know when to use essence, letโ€™s talk about how. First things first, make sure your face is clean and toned. Apply a small amount of essence to your palms, gently pat it onto your face, and let it absorb fully before moving on to your serum and moisturizer. Patting, rather than rubbing, helps the essence sink in without tugging at your delicate skin. ๐Ÿ™Œ๐Ÿ’–


And donโ€™t forget, less is often more. You donโ€™t need a lot of essence to see results. Overloading your skin with too many products can lead to irritation, so start light and adjust as needed.
